Healthcare in Marbella: what visitors and residents should know

How local care works in Marbella and across Costa del Sol, Spain — and where an online doctor fits alongside it.

Marbella is served by the Servicio Andaluz de Salud (SAS), Andalusia's regional health service, with Spanish the only official language. State healthcare is run at regional level, so the rules you meet depend on where you are rather than on Spain as a whole. EU, EEA and Swiss visitors holding an EHIC (or a UK GHIC) can use public primary care and emergency departments on the same terms as residents, though you will normally be asked for the card plus photo ID at reception. Outside surgery hours, pharmacies operate a rota — the farmacia de guardia — and the duty pharmacy is posted in the window of every closed chemist. Marbella is unusual in Spain for the density of its private healthcare market: the affluent international population along the Golden Mile and into Puerto Banús means a great deal of care here is bought privately rather than accessed through SAS, and visitors often assume — wrongly — that their travel insurance will settle a private bill directly rather than requiring them to pay and reclaim. The resident foreign community is large, long-established and skews older than the Spanish average, so ongoing-condition management and repeat prescriptions are a year-round need rather than a seasonal one. Summer heat along this stretch of coast is intense and the town's population multiplies in August, stretching the local pharmacy rota.

Can I get Accutane (isotretinoin) prescribed online?

No, isotretinoin requires in-person dermatology care due to its side effect profile and monitoring requirements. However, many people achieve clear skin with the other prescription options we can provide.

How long does prescription acne treatment take to work?

Most prescription acne treatments take 6-12 weeks to show significant improvement. Retinoids may cause initial worsening (purging) before improvement. Patience and consistency are key.

Is tretinoin available in Spain?

Yes, tretinoin is available by prescription at Spanish pharmacies. Brand names may differ from other countries, but the same active ingredient is available.
